Uyifaka njani iDocker kwiRaspberry pi kunye neRaspbian?

I-Docker yinkqubo yesikhongozeli engadingi zibonelelo zininzi zokuqhuba izikhongozeli, ke Kukhanya kakhulu kwaye ke iDocker inokuba ngumgqatswa ogqibeleleyo wokuphuhlisa kunye nokuvavanya usetyenziso lwewebhu kwiRaspberry Pi.

Kanjalo, unokwenza ezinye izinto ezifana nokuqhuba umncedisi wewebhu, umncedisi weproxy okanye umncedisi wesiseko sedata kunye nokunye eDocker kwiRaspberry Pi.

Ukuba awukaqhelananga neDocker, kuya kufuneka uyazi ukuba le yiprojekthi yomthombo ovulekileyo izenza ngokuzenzekelayo ukusasazwa kwesicelo ngaphakathi kwizikhongozeli zesoftware, inikezela umaleko owongezelelweyo wokutsalwa kunye nokuzenzekela kwi-automation yesicelo kwiinkqubo ezininzi zokusebenza.

Docker isebenzisa iimpawu zokwahlulwa kwezixhobo zeLinux kernel, ezinje ngamaqela kunye nezithuba zamagama (izithuba zamagama) ukuvumela "izikhongozeli" ezizimeleyo ukuba ziqhube ngaphakathi komzekelo omnye weLinux, kuthintelwa umphezulu wokuqalisa nokugcina oomatshini benyani.

Ukulungiselela iRaspberry Pi

Ukufaka iDocker kwiRaspberry Pi yethu akukho nto iphuma kweli hlabathi kwaye Ukufakela kwayo kulula kakhulu. Kule tutorial Siza kuthatha njengesiseko inkqubo esemthethweni yeRaspberry yethu eyiRaspbian.

Ukuba awunayo le nkqubo efakwe kwiRaspberry yakho, unokujonga kwinqaku elilandelayo apho sichaza indlela yokwenza ngendlela elula. Ikhonkco yile. 

Sele neRaspbian efakwe kwiRaspberry pi yethu, siza kuhlaziya iipakethe kunye neRaspbian APT yogcino lwepakethe yecache ngalo myalelo ulandelayo:

sudo apt update

Ngoku, kuya kufuneka uhlaziye zonke iipakeji zesoftware ezintsha eziye zafunyanwa kwiRaspbian. Ngenxa yoku kufuneka siphumeze lo myalelo ulandelayo:

sudo apt upgrade

Ngeli xesha, iipakethe zesoftware kufuneka zihlaziywe.

Ngoku kufuneka ufakele ii-kernel-headers zendlela yokusebenza. Oku kubalulekile, kuba ukuba awuyifaki i-kernel headers, i-Docker ayiyi kusebenza.

Ukufakela i-kernel-headers kufuneka usebenzise lo myalelo ulandelayo kwi-terminal:

sudo apt install raspberrypi-kernel raspberrypi-kernel-headers

Ngayo yonke into engentla ilungile, ngoku sinokuqhubekeka kufakelo lweDocker kwiRaspberry Pi yethu esiyithandayo, kuba siqinisekile ukuba sinazo zonke iipakethe zenkqubo ehlaziyiweyo.

Ukufaka iDocker kwiRaspberry Pi

Ukufakwa kweDocker Siyenza ngokwenza lo myalelo ulandelayo kwi-terminal:

curl -sSL https://get.docker.com | sh

Le nkqubo yokukhuphela kunye nokufaka ingathatha ixesha, ngoko ke ndicebisa ukuba uthathe ixesha lakho.

Docker

Ngoku ngokufakela iDocker kwinkqubo yethu yeRaspberry Pi, Ngoku siqala umsebenzi wokuphunyezwa yeDocker ukuze ukwazi ukuyisebenzisa.

Kule nyathelo lokuqala yongeza umsebenzisi wenkqubo yethu "pi" (Okumiselweyo kwiRaspbian) kwiqela le-docker. Ke ngoko, uya kuba nakho ukwenza kunye nokulawula izitya, imifanekiso, imiqulu, njl. I-Docker ngaphandle kwe-sudo okanye amalungelo aphezulu omsebenzisi.

Ukuba udale umsebenzisi owahlukileyo, kufuneka utshintshe "pi" kumsebenzisi wakho kumyalelo. Ukongeza umsebenzisi we-pi kwiqela leDocker Kufuneka nje benze lo myalelo ulandelayo:

sudo usermod -aG docker pi

Wenze olu tshintsho ngoku, Kuya kufuneka ukuba siqale ngokutsha inkqubo yethu, ukuze utshintsho olwenziweyo lulayishwe ekuqaleni kwenkqubo kwaye ukongezwa kwiqela lethu leDocker liyasetyenziswa.

Ungaphinda uqalise inkqubo yakho ngokusebenzisa lo myalelo ulandelayo kwi-terminal:

sudo reboot

Nje ukuba inkqubo iphinde iqale, siphinda siyifake kwaye sivule i-terminal. Kuyo siza kwenza lo myalelo ulandelayo ku qinisekisa ufakelo lweDocker kwaye sele lusebenza kwinkqubo:

docker version

Njengoko ubona, iDocker sele isebenza ngokugqibeleleyo kwiRaspberry Pi yakho.

Ngoku kuya kufuneka ubeke kuphela isikhongozeli sakho sokuqala. Ukwenza oku, unokukhangela enye kwiphepha leDocker, elinezicelo ezininzi. Ikhonkco yile.


Shiya uluvo lwakho

Idilesi yakho ye email aziyi kupapashwa. ezidingekayo ziphawulwe *

*

*

  1. Uxanduva lwedatha: UMiguel Ángel Gatón
  2. Injongo yedatha: Ulawulo lwe-SPAM, ulawulo lwezimvo.
  3. Umthetho: Imvume yakho
  4. Unxibelelwano lwedatha: Idatha ayizukuhanjiswa kubantu besithathu ngaphandle koxanduva lomthetho.
  5. Ukugcinwa kweenkcukacha
  6. Amalungelo: Ngalo naliphi na ixesha unganciphisa, uphinde uphinde ucime ulwazi lwakho.